Output 644b63916638fac6a0d6222b9092c8da8ee97ca23bfb97ee10330157dbe2f23a:1

value
1500000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20b3f6d1acc92fa363835693e7c9012a84cd511e OP_EQUALVERIFY OP_CHECKSIG
address
13yvDGRsyjbqwRuQNYA5M21MXJffxeXMQh
transaction
644b63916638fac6a0d6222b9092c8da8ee97ca23bfb97ee10330157dbe2f23a
spent
true